Almost everything all-around us emits infrared Power – a heat signature. Thermal imaging works by measuring infrared Electricity and converting that information into Digital visuals that Display screen floor temperature.

There are lots of detector options that can be used for FT-IR microscopy, which fit into two primary categories: single aspect detectors and imaging detectors. Single factor detectors are employed to research particular areas in a sample, even though imaging detectors are used to make chemical images.

Thermal imaging applications abound in the sphere of Health care, both for individuals and animals. Infrared thermography in thermography is being used to aid detect cancer previously, locate the source of arthritis, and in many cases capture circulation issues right before they develop into too problematic.
